Top Paying Jobs in Augusta-Richmond County, GA-SC

Augusta-Richmond County, GA-SC has 100 tracked occupation categories totaling 38,970 jobs. The highest-paying occupations include Anesthesiologists ($417,100), General Internal Medicine Physicians ($281,050), Family Medicine Physicians ($265,280). The cost of living index is 91.9 (national average = 100). Median 2-bedroom rent is $1,261/month.
